Mini Tower Defense

A polished, offline tower defense game built with Flutter + Flame. Designed for Play Store / App Store release.

Building for Android

Debug APK (no signing needed)

cd app
flutter build apk --debug
# Output: build/app/outputs/flutter-apk/app-debug.apk

Release APK (requires signing)

1. Create a keystore (one-time setup):

keytool -genkey -v \
  -keystore ~/my-release-key.jks \
  -keyalg RSA -keysize 2048 -validity 10000 \
  -alias my-key-alias

2. Create app/android/key.properties (never commit this file):

storePassword=<your-store-password>
keyPassword=<your-key-password>
keyAlias=my-key-alias
storeFile=<absolute-path-to>/my-release-key.jks

3. Build:

flutter build apk --release
# Output: build/app/outputs/flutter-apk/app-release.apk

# Or build an App Bundle for Play Store submission:
flutter build appbundle --release
# Output: build/app/outputs/bundle/release/app-release.aab

4. Install directly on a connected device:

flutter install

Sprite pipeline (Blender)

Sprite sheets are pre-rendered and committed. Only re-run this if you change a 3D model or animation.

Requirements: Blender 5.1+ installed, KayKit GLB assets present at repo root.

# From repo root (not app/)
blender --background --python render_sprites.py

Output PNGs land in sprites_out/. Copy them to app/assets/images/sprites/ to update the game.

Each sheet is 1024×128 px — 8 frames of 128×128 for a single walk/idle cycle.


Game overview

Engine Flutter 3 + Flame 1.x
Viewport 1280 × 720 logical pixels (fixed resolution camera)
Levels 3 handcrafted maps with unique paths and difficulty multipliers
Towers Dart · Cannon (AoE) · Frost (slow) · Booster (attack-speed aura)
Enemies Scout · Swarm · Tank
Waves 10 scripted waves per level → endless mode after wave 10
Upgrades Up to level 10 per tower; cost scales 1.8× per level
Persistence Best wave per level stored locally via shared_preferences
Audio SFX via audioplayers; no music
Ads / IAP / Login None — fully offline

Tower costs and base stats

Tower Cost Damage Range Cooldown Special
Dart 40g 7 110 0.6s
Cannon 70g 16 125 1.4s AoE splash r=32
Frost 60g 6 100 0.8s Slows 35% for 1.2s
Booster 70g 80 +25% attack speed aura; range ×1.45 per upgrade

Build pad unlock schedule

After wave New pads
Wave 3 +2
Wave 6 +2
Wave 12, 20, 28 … 84 (every 8 waves) +1 each (10 total)
